Conclusions:
The flammability of 1,3-diphenyl-2-thiourea (DPTU) was performed in a study performed in accordance with EC regulation 440/2008 EC A 10 method.
The 1,3-diphenyl-2-thiourea (DPTU) was not considered as highly flammable under our experimental conditions.
Executive summary:

A preliminary test was performed, with one assay. The test item ignited and the propagation of the flame was observed on 200 mm in 3 min 15 s.

Then a main test was performed. The test item melted and became a colorless limpid liquid which blackened quickly and ignited.The shortest burning test observed was 79s.

The test item was not considered as highly flammable under our experimental conditions.
